BLD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

551 of the 7,631 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in TopBuild (BLD)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$11.4B — up 21% from $9.44B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 109 funds opened new BLD positions and 41 closed out — a net gain of 68 holders — while 174 added to existing stakes and 179 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Royal London Asset Management, adding an estimated $103M.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$104M.
